Extracted from The San Bernardino County Sun (San Bernardino, CA)
Friday, January 5, 1996

JESSE JAMES SAVELL JR.
General Contractor

Jesse James Savell Jr., 69, of Colton died Wednesday at home. The cause of death is unknown, pending a doctor's report.

Savell, a native of Start, La., lived in Colton 49 years.

He was a self-employed general contractor for 35 years.

Survivors include his wife, Georgia Jeanette; four sons, Kenny James of Yuma, Ariz., Richard Neal and Jesse James III, both of Colton, and Alan Warren of Riverside; four daughters, Linda Lou Speak and Judy Diane Barnes, both of Colton, Lisa Jeanette of San Francisco, and Patti Lynn Foulk of Rialto; his brother, Las, and his sister, Joyce Strickland, both of Memphis, Tenn.; and 12 grandchildren.

Visitation will be from 3 to 7 p.m. Sunday with chapel service at 10 a.m. Monday, both at Colton Funeral Chapel, 1275 N. La Cadena Drive, Colton. Burial will be at Hermosa Memorial Gardens, 900 N. Meridian Ave., Colton.
